WHO ARE WE?
The Diversity Council was established by the Office of the President to enhance and promote inclusiveness and equity throughout the FIT campus.The Council is comprised of members representing administration, faculty, staff and alumni.
We are looking for student members to serve on the Diversity Council in a select number of positions, all of which are an opportunity to discuss diversity issues and make decisions related to student life at FIT. Meetings are held at 12:00-1:30 p.m. the second Tuesday or Wednesday of each month. A description of the selection criteria and application are described below.
